Roof sealing services involve applying specialized coatings or sealants to a property's roof surface to create a protective barrier against water intrusion, leaks, and weather damage. This process typically includes cleaning the roof to remove debris, moss, or old coatings, followed by the careful application of sealants designed to adhere well to different roofing materials. The goal is to extend the lifespan of the roof, improve its resistance to the elements, and prevent costly repairs caused by water penetration or deterioration over time.
These services help address common problems such as leaks, water stains, mold growth, and roof surface degradation. Roofs that experience frequent exposure to rain, snow, or humidity are especially vulnerable to damage that can compromise the integrity of the underlying structure. Sealing can also help prevent the formation of cracks or gaps that allow moisture to seep in, which can lead to more extensive repairs if left unaddressed. The overview below groups typical Roof Sealing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or roof sealing jobs, such as small leaks or crack repairs, range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the spectrum.
Moderate Sealant Applications - Larger projects that involve sealing entire roof sections or multiple areas generally cost between $600 and $1,500. These jobs are common for homeowners seeking comprehensive protection without full replacement.
Full Roof Sealing - Complete sealing of an entire roof can range from $1,500 to $3,500, depending on the size and complexity of the structure. Many local contractors handle projects in this range, though larger or more intricate roofs can push costs higher.
Full Roof Replacement - Larger, more complex projects involving full roof replacement and sealing can reach $5,000 or more. While less frequent, these projects are necessary for extensive damage or aging roofs requiring significant work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is roof sealing? Roof sealing involves applying protective coatings or sealants to a roof surface to prevent leaks and water damage.
How can roof sealing benefit my home? Proper roof sealing can help extend the life of a roof, improve waterproofing, and reduce the risk of costly repairs caused by water intrusion.
What types of roof sealing services are available? Services may include sealing flat roofs, asphalt shingles, metal roofs, or other roofing materials, tailored to the specific needs of each roof type.
How do local contractors perform roof sealing? Contractors typically clean the roof surface, repair any existing damage, and then apply a suitable sealant or coating to ensure a long-lasting barrier against moisture.
